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) – School-Based (High School)
Location: Lawndale, CA area
Schedule: Full-Time, Monday–Friday, aligned with the school calendar
Caseload: High School Students Only
Compensation: $20–$30 per hour, based on skill set and experience
Position Overview:
We are currently hiring multiple full-time Registered Behavior Technicians (RBTs) to support high school students in school-based settings throughout the Lawndale, CA area. These positions will work closely with students requiring behavioral support services as outlined in their IEPs, under the direction of Board Certified Behavior Analysts (BCBAs) and school-based teams.
Key Responsibilities:
Implement Behavior Intervention Plans (BIPs) as developed by supervising BCBAs
Provide direct 1:1 and/or small group behavioral support to high school students
Collect and record data on student behavior and skill acquisition throughout the school day
Monitor and support students during classroom activities, transitions, breaks, and non-instructional times
Collaborate with teachers, school staff, and related service providers to support students in achieving behavioral and academic goals
Assist in promoting socially appropriate behaviors and coping strategies within the school environment
Maintain accurate documentation and communicate regularly with the behavior team
Support the generalization of learned skills across different settings throughout the school day
Qualifications:
Active RBT certification (required)
High school diploma or equivalent (required); associate or bachelor’s degree in education, psychology, or related field preferred
Previous experience working with adolescents or in school-based settings strongly preferred
Strong communication, interpersonal, and data collection skills
Ability to follow behavior plans and work under the supervision of a BCBA
Comfortable working with students who present behavioral challenges, including physical behaviors
Must meet all district onboarding requirements, including background checks and TB clearance
